Finland - Hip Replacement Performed on In-Patients

Since 2014, Finland Hip Replacement Performed on In-Patients jumped by 2.9%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 13 comparing other countries in Hip Replacement Performed on In-Patients at 15,391 Procedures. Finland is overtaken by Czech Republic, which was number 12 with 21,125 Procedures and is followed by Romania with 14,317 Procedures. Germany ranked the highest with 259,907 Procedures in 2019, that is an increase of 1% compared to 2018. France, United Kingdom and Italy resp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Poland witnessed the best average annual growth at +11.6% per year, while Slovakia was the worst growing country at +0.1% per year.
